2. Safety Information

Please read and follow all safety instructions carefully to prevent electric shock, fire, or damage to the unit.

  • Do not expose this appliance to rain, moisture, dripping, or splashing.
  • Do not place objects filled with liquids, such as vases, on the apparatus.
  • Ensure proper ventilation. Do not block any ventilation openings.
  • Do not install near any heat sources such as radiators, heat registers, stoves, or other apparatus (including amplifiers) that produce heat.
  • Protect the power cord from being walked on or pinched, particularly at plugs, convenience receptacles, and the point where they exit from the apparatus.
  • Only use attachments/accessories specified by the manufacturer.
  • Unplug this apparatus during lightning storms or when unused for long periods of time.
  • Refer all servicing to qualified service personnel. Servicing is required when the apparatus has been damaged in any way.

5. Setup

Follow these steps to set up your Hiwill HiElite A41 Soundbar system:

5.1 Speaker Placement

  • Place the soundbar directly below your TV, centered for optimal sound projection.
  • Position the wired subwoofer on the floor, ideally near the soundbar or in a corner for enhanced bass.
  • Mount the two front surround speakers on the wall to the left and right of your TV, ensuring they are at ear level when seated. The included wall mount kit can be used for this purpose.
Diagram showing 4.1 channel sound setup with soundbar, subwoofer, and two surround speakers

Image: A diagram illustrating the 4.1 channel sound setup, showing the soundbar positioned in front of a TV, a subwoofer to the side, and two surround speakers placed to the left and right, with sound waves emanating to create an immersive experience.

5.2 Connecting Your Soundbar

Choose your preferred connection method:

  • HDMI eARC (Recommended): Connect the supplied HDMI eARC cable from the soundbar's HDMI eARC port to your TV's HDMI eARC port. This connection provides the best audio quality and full Dolby Atmos support. Ensure your TV's HDMI-CEC (or equivalent) setting is enabled.
  • Optical: Connect the optical cable from the soundbar's OPTICAL port to your TV's optical digital audio output.
  • AUX: Connect the 3.5mm stereo cable from the soundbar's AUX port to your device's 3.5mm audio output.
  • Bluetooth: Power on the soundbar and select Bluetooth input. Enable Bluetooth on your device and select "HiElite A41" from the list of available devices to pair.

6. Operating Your Soundbar

6.1 Power On/Off

Press the Power button on the soundbar or remote control to turn the unit on or off.

6.2 Input Selection

Press the 'INPUT' button on the remote control or soundbar to cycle through available input sources: HDMI eARC, Optical, AUX, and Bluetooth.

6.3 Volume Control

Use the 'VOL+' and 'VOL-' buttons on the remote control or soundbar to adjust the master volume.

6.4 EQ Modes

The soundbar features three precision-tuned EQ modes to optimize audio for different content:

  • Music Mode: Enhances audio for music playback.
  • Movie Mode: Optimizes sound for cinematic experiences, enhancing dynamic effects and surround sound.
  • News Mode: Focuses on vocal clarity for dialogue-heavy content.

Press the 'MUSIC', 'MOVIE', or 'NEWS' button on the remote control to select the desired mode.

Optimized Sound Profiles for News, Movie, and Music

Image: A visual representation of optimized sound profiles, showing icons for News, Movie, and Music modes, indicating tailored audio settings for each content type.

6.5 Bass and Treble Adjustment

Customize your sound with 12 adjustable bass and treble levels:

  • Use 'TRE+' and 'TRE-' buttons to adjust treble levels.
  • Use 'BAS+' and 'BAS-' buttons to adjust bass levels.

7. Maintenance

Proper maintenance ensures the longevity and performance of your soundbar system.

  • Cleaning: Use a soft, dry cloth to clean the surfaces of the soundbar, subwoofer, and speakers. Do not use liquid cleaners or abrasive chemicals.
  • Ventilation: Ensure that the ventilation openings are not blocked by dust or debris.
  • Storage: If storing the unit for an extended period, disconnect it from the power source and store it in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.

8. Troubleshooting

If you encounter issues with your Hiwill HiElite A41 Soundbar, refer to the following common problems and solutions:

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
No soundIncorrect input selected; Cables not connected properly; Volume too low; Mute function active.Select correct input; Check all cable connections; Increase volume; Deactivate mute.
Distorted soundVolume too high; Incorrect audio settings on TV/source; Poor cable connection.Reduce volume; Adjust TV/source audio output settings (e.g., PCM); Reconnect cables securely.
Bluetooth pairing issuesSoundbar not in pairing mode; Device too far; Interference.Ensure soundbar is in Bluetooth input and pairing mode; Move device closer; Avoid interference from other wireless devices.
Settings not remembered after power off / High default volumeOutdated firmware.Contact Hiwill customer support for the latest firmware update. This is a known issue resolved by firmware.
LED light stays on / does not turn offOutdated firmware.Contact Hiwill customer support for the latest firmware update. This is a known issue resolved by firmware.

If the problem persists after trying these solutions, please contact Hiwill customer support for further assistance.
